Chapter 7 is a liquidation bankruptcy most unsecured financial obligation (charge card, medical costs) is released in about 34 months.

Chapter 13 is a reorganization you keep your properties but pay back some or all financial obligation through a 35 year court-supervised plan. Chapter 13 is often used to save a home from foreclosure or to include debt that Chapter 7 can't release. An insolvency attorney can inform you which alternative fits your scenario.

For numerous fashion brands selling to distressed retail operators, letter of credit protection is unfortunately not offered. Looking ahead to 2026, style executives need to take a deep dive and ask difficult concerns. This survival guide details ideas to consist of in your evaluation of next actions. The year-end evaluation is a time to develop tailored options for retail consumer accounts that reveal indications of stress or actual distress.

For instance, if you have actually not already delivered item, you may be entitled to make a need for sufficient assurance in accordance with Area 2-609 of the Uniform Commercial Code (UCC). It supplies that" [w] hen sensible grounds for insecurity arise with respect to the efficiency of either celebration, the other may in writing need sufficient assurance of due efficiency and until he gets such guarantee might if commercially affordable suspend any performance for which he has not already received the agreed return." When the contract is in between 2 merchants, "the reasonableness of grounds for insecurity and the adequacy of any assurance will be determined according to industrial requirements."For fashion brand names who have already shipped products, you might have the ability to recover products under the UCC (and insolvency law, under certain situations).
